The challenge

Running three plants and eighteen work centers building precision industrial equipment with up to five tiers of sub-assemblies meant that a single finished machine could depend on more than 450 discrete components. Work order progress, machine runtimes, and worker hours were recorded on paper job travelers, creating a reporting lag of 24 to 48 hours before plant management could see what was actually happening on the floor.

Engineering change orders frequently failed to propagate into active production, causing assembly reworks and the occasional consumption of now-obsolete parts. CNC machining, welding, surface coating, and assembly lines were scheduled without coordination, leading to work center idle time in one area while another became the bottleneck holding up dispatch. And raw material price swings, scrap rates, and labor variances were only calculated on monthly spreadsheets. By the time a margin problem on a production run was visible, the run was long finished.

The approach

GritXi built a connected manufacturing platform spanning engineering, the shop floor, scheduling, and costing:

Multi-level BOMs and engineering change orders

Five-tier BOM explosion automatically nests raw materials, sub-assemblies, phantom BOMs, and routing operations with revision versioning. When engineering issues a change order, active BOMs update automatically and production planners are alerted without halting manufacturing orders already running.

Interactive shop floor tablet kiosks

Operators log in with a barcode badge, start and pause operation timers, view technical drawings on-screen, and register completed units with a single tap. Barcode scanning of raw material lots consumes inventory directly at the work center, giving full forward and backward lot traceability.

Master production scheduling and capacity planning

A drag-and-drop Gantt board matches work orders to work center capacity, preventive maintenance windows, and worker shifts. Dynamic min-max replenishment rules automatically generate purchase requests for raw materials based on lead times and active production demand.

In-line quality control and real-time costing

Tolerance measurements and visual pass/fail checks, with defect photo uploads, are required before a work order can move to the next routing step, with one-click non-conformance and scrap workflows for anything that fails. Actual raw material consumption, machine-timer labor cost, and allocated overhead are tracked per finished unit in real time, replacing the old month-end cost estimate entirely.

A story from the shop floor

Engineering issued a change order on a bracket sub-assembly used across three different finished machines. In the past, this routine revision under the old paper-based system would take days to reach every affected work order, if it reached them consistently at all. In the past, this kind of gap had led to a batch of units being assembled with the outdated bracket, discovered only at final inspection and requiring a costly rework.

After go-live, the change order updated every active BOM referencing that bracket within minutes, and the shop floor kiosks immediately showed the revised part number and drawing to any operator starting a matching work order. Two work orders already in progress were flagged automatically for a supervisor review before continuing, catching the transition cleanly instead of discovering it at final inspection.
